Assess Your Company’s Value

Before you can sell your company, you need to know how much it’s worth Valuing a business can be a complex process that takes into account financial performance, assets, market trends, and other factors To get an accurate valuation, consider hiring a professional appraiser or business broker who can provide an objective assessment based on industry standards and market conditions.

Prepare Your Company for Sale

Once you have a clear understanding of your company’s value, it’s time to get your business in tip-top shape for potential buyers This may involve cleaning up your financial records, streamlining operations, updating equipment, or making any necessary repairs or improvements A well-maintained and organized business is more likely to attract serious buyers and command a higher selling price.

Determine Your Selling Strategy

There are several ways to sell a company, each with its own advantages and challenges Some common options include selling to a competitor, private equity firm, strategic buyer, or individual investor Consider your goals, timeline, and preferences when choosing a selling strategy that aligns with your objectives.

Market Your Company

To attract potential buyers, you’ll need to create a compelling marketing package that highlights the unique selling points of your business This may include a detailed prospectus, financial statements, customer testimonials, and other relevant information that showcases the value of your company Utilize online listings, industry networks, and business brokers to reach a wide audience of interested buyers.

Negotiate the Sale

Be prepared to discuss price, payment terms, financing options, transition plans, and other key details with potential buyers Consider hiring a skilled negotiator or attorney to represent your interests and guide you through the negotiation process.

Close the Deal

After reaching an agreement with a buyer, it’s time to finalize the sale and transfer ownership of your company This may involve signing a purchase agreement, conducting due diligence, obtaining financing, and completing any legal paperwork required for the sale Work closely with your legal and financial advisors to ensure a smooth and successful transaction.
